Schools and universities around the world are going green to cut back their carbon footprint and impart values of property living to future voters of the planet. Green schools are schools that are Eco-friendly, sensitive to the environment and have a sustainable ecosystem. Here are some great concepts for a green school:


• Go Paperless Did you recognize that the paper and pulp trade is the fifth largest consumer of energy? It’s estimated that eighteen million acres of forest is lost annually to deforestation in total. Though going paperless is possible in today’s tech savvy world, most of the schools still use paper for exams similarly as administration work. Reducing paper usage can considerably reduce your carbon footprint. Many schools are using school management software, reducing paperwork and making their school environment paperless. They have already recommended their students to require notes on laptops and tablets. You will additionally need to check for government aides available for laptops and tablets for academic institutions in your region.


• Water harvesting Water harvesting is one of the most engaging projects that may be done on field. You’ll be able to involve students in planning as well as execution of the arrange. This may offer them the know-how of water gathering, just in case they need to implement it in the future.

• Waste Recycling This is once more a hands-on project for students, wherever they will segregate waste and begin a compost pit. They will also recycle paper and glass that were used for art and craft. You’ll also wish to search out a waste hauler who picks up waste if you can't recycle at the premise.


• Monthly Green Campaigns Environmental campaigns may be done on a monthly basis to make enthusiasm around for going green. Ideas may be invited from students for every month and also the theme may be followed for that month. For e.g.: The monthly theme might be reducing carbon emissions.

Encourage all students to commute on foot or bicycle inside and outside the campus. The student with the least use of vehicles may be awarded at the end of the month.

Another example can be minimizing electricity consumption. A monthly target for electricity unit consumption may be set and unit utilized may be shared each week to check progress. This is a good way to produce excitement around going green amongst students.


• Plantation Drives Tree and plant plantation drives inside and around the campus may be done to enhance the environment. Garden plantation competitions that run throughout the academic year are also an excellent idea. Every class may be given the responsibility to nurture the trees planted. • Outdoor Classes Outdoor classes are refreshing way to reconnect with nature if the climate in your region permits. This not only breaks the monotony of the classes however additionally consumes less energy. Maximum student participation can make sure that students are sensitized to the pressing environmental problems that we face and are able to see the various choices available to take action on that and act responsibly.
